Anatomy of a Skateboard Truck

To really grasp what makes a truck tick, you’ll need to familiarize yourself with its main components. Each part plays a significant role in overall performance:

Baseplate

The baseplate is the component that mounts directly to the skateboard deck. Its design is vital because it influences how the truck operates.

One of the standout features of a baseplate is the hanger angle, which can significantly impact turning radius and feel. A slanted baseplate usually means quicker turns, an advantage for street skating or technical tricks. For those who prefer a more stable ride, a flatter angle could be beneficial.

Though the material of the baseplate varies, aluminum is a common choice. This is due to its strength and lightweight nature, making it both durable and practical. However, a common downside is that aluminum can wear down over time. Regular inspections can mitigate this issue, ensuring you have a reliable setup.

Hanger

The hanger is the part of the truck that holds the axle and is pivotal for turning. A deep hanger often means better performance for tricks, as it can provide a more focused pivot.

One key attribute of hangers is their width. Wider hangers can offer additional stability, which is essential for bigger tricks where balance is crucial. They keep the board grounded during harder impacts, but may sacrifice some maneuverability, which could be a deal breaker for street skateboarders looking for precision.

Axle

The axle is a long rod that holds the wheels to the truck. It's fundamental for wheel alignment and contributes to the overall strength of the truck. A well-manufactured axle meant of higher-grade steel can greatly improve durability.

The key characteristic of an axle is its diameter. A thicker axle can withstand more weight and pressure, making it less likely to bend or break during intense rides or heavy landings. Conversely, a thinner axle may offer a lighter setup, which more advanced riders might prefer for aerial tricks. However, it’s a balancing act; durability should not be compromised for lightness.

Bushings

Bushings are the small cylindrical pieces of rubber or polyurethane that cushion and provide resistance to the turns of the truck. They are often overlooked, but their significance cannot be underestimated.

One unique feature of bushings is their durometer, which measures hardness. Softer bushings allow for quicker turns and a more forgiving ride, making them ideal for beginners or those who prefer a laid-back skating style. On the flip side, harder bushings provide a more responsive feel, which is often favored by seasoned skaters looking for precision and control in their turns.

Standard Trucks

Standard trucks usually have a medium height, striking a good balance between stability and agility. They are often considered the all-around favorite for many skaters, as they work well for street and skate park settings alike. With these, you can ride versatile terrain, from ledges to ramps, without missing a beat. A key point here is that standard trucks are designed for those who prefer a mix of tricks and cruising, making them suitable for both beginners trying to find their footing and seasoned skaters looking to keep their options open.

Low Trucks

Low trucks are loved primarily for their stability. By keeping the board closer to the ground, you can have better overall control, especially while performing tricks. These trucks shine while skating transitions and street obstacles. It's important to mention, however, that low trucks may limit the size of the wheels you can use as larger wheels can cause wheel bite during turns. This specific height can promote confidence, especially for skaters focusing on technical tricks, but care has to be taken when climbing and descending obstacles.

High Trucks

On the flip side, high trucks offer a distinctive feel that is less common. They allow for larger wheels, which in turn offers smoother rides over rough surfaces and enhanced pop for ollies and jumps. It’s also important to note that these are favored for vert skating or those who enjoy ramps. However, the elevation can shift the board’s center of gravity, which might take some time to get used to if you’re switching from low or standard setups. High trucks cater to those who love air time and bigger tricks, but this height adjustment also demands a re-evaluation of one’s riding technique.

Aluminium Alloys

Aluminium alloys are a popular choice for skateboard truck construction. They offer a robust balance between strength and weight, making them ideal for both street and ramp skating. One notable advantage of aluminium is its resistance to rust and corrosion. This feature enhances longevity, especially for those who skate in varying weather conditions.

When you're looking at a truck made with aluminium, pay attention to the grading of the alloy. For instance, 6061 and 7071 alloys are commonly used in skateboarding. The former provides decent strength and ductility, while the latter—being thinner yet more durable—might be favorable for advanced tricks where weight reduction is crucial.

"Lightweight and durable: that’s the holy grail in skateboarding hardware. Aluminium alloys tick both boxes."

Steel Components

Steel, in contrast, brings immense strength to the table, particularly for parts that face the greatest wear and tear, such as the axles. The steel used in skateboard trucks is typically heat-treated to improve its toughness. This results in a material that can endure the rigors of heavy landings or the grinding of rails and curbs.

The downside? Steel can add significant weight to the setup, which can affect how responsive the skateboard feels. An important note for riders is that if you are predominantly a street skater, you might want to ensure that the added weight of steel components doesn’t hinder your ollies and board flips.

Polymer and Composite Materials

Polymer and composite materials have started to carve their niche in skateboard truck construction. Manufacturers are experimenting with plastics and composites to create lighter yet resilient parts. One example is the use of nylon bushings, often chosen for their shock absorption qualities.

Composites can also reduce overall weight, which is particularly appealing for skaters looking for performance without the burden of additional heft. However, be aware that these materials sometimes lack the durability of metal options, leading to considerations about replacing them more frequently.

Skateboard Deck Width Compatibility

It’s imperative to ensure that your chosen trucks align with the width of your skateboard deck. Each skateboard deck has a specific width, which dictates the size of the trucks needed for optimal performance. Mismatched sizes can lead to awkward handling, making tricks and turns more difficult.

  • Types of decks and compatible truck sizes:
  • For narrow decks (7.5" to 8"), narrow trucks are ideal.
  • For wider decks (8.25" to 8.5"), choose trucks that are at least 5.25" wide.
  • Overly wide trucks on a narrow deck can make foot placement challenging.

Tools Required

Before diving into the installation process, it’s wise to have the right tools at hand. Here’s a rundown of what you’ll need:

  • Socket Wrench or Phillips Screwdriver: Depending on the type of hardware your trucks use, you might need either. Most standard skateboard screws are Phillips.
  • Skateboard Hardware (nuts and bolts): Ensure you're using good quality hardware; using cheap bolts can lead to stripping or breakage.
  • Ruler or Measuring Tape: Useful for aligning your trucks perfectly on the board.
  • Pencil or Marker: To mark out where the holes in the deck are.
  • Level: Though not entirely necessary, having a level can assist in double-checking alignment before tightening everything down.

Having these tools ready before starting the installation process can greatly improve efficiency and accuracy.

Step-by-Step Installation Guide

Installing your skateboard trucks isn't as daunting as it might appear at first glance. Follow this clear step-by-step guide to ensure you get it right:

  1. Prepare the Skateboard Deck: If your deck is new or hasn’t been drilled yet, measure and mark where you plan to place the trucks. Most common setups have the holes drilled 2-3 inches from the edge of the board. If your board is pre-drilled, locate the holes accurately.
  2. Align the Trucks: Take one truck at a time and line it up with the holes on your skateboard. Make sure the axle is centered and extends equally on both sides of the deck.
  3. Insert the Hardware: Using the nuts and bolts, pass the screws through the holes on the baseplate of the trucks and into the pre-drilled holes on the deck. Use your fingers to hand-tighten them initially.
  4. Tighten the Bolts: Using your socket wrench or screwdriver, tighten the screws down firmly. Be cautious not to overtighten, as this can strip the holes or damage the deck.
  5. Repeat for the Other Truck: Follow the same alignment and tightening procedure for the second truck.
  6. Final Check: After both trucks are attached, spin the wheels and check for any irregularities. Ensure everything feels tight and secure. If necessary, adjust the truck positioning or retighten bolts.

Lubrication Techniques

Lubricating skateboard trucks is not just an afterthought; it’s a key player in ensuring longevity and performance. Think of it like putting oil in a squeaky bike chain. The right lubrication keeps the moving parts working together seamlessly. Here’s how to do it:

Visual representation of skateboard trucks affecting different riding styles
Visual representation of skateboard trucks affecting different riding styles
  1. Identify the Points for Lubrication: The areas to focus on are the bushings and where the hanger pivots on the kingpin.
  2. Choose Suitable Lubricants: For bushings, avoid thick greases that could become a sticky mess. Instead, opt for light oils or specialized skateboard lubricants.
  3. Application: A few drops will do. You can use a dropper to apply it directly around the bushings. Make sure not to overdo it.
